How much does a custom desk cost?

Custom furniture costs $2,569 on average and typically runs between $1,071 and $4,111. Most custom work ranges from $500 to $25,000. You may pay up to $50,000 for one-of-a-kind pieces….Custom Furniture Cost.

Category Average Cost Range
Beds $1,000 – $12,000
Entertainment Center $15,000 – $20,000
Desk $1,500 – $10,000

What is the markup on custom furniture?

Furniture Markups: 200-400\% But there’s another helpful abbreviation to know: MAP (Manufacturer’s Advertised Price). This lower price is the minimum at which most retailers are allowed to sell the item. Salespeople resist consumers who ask for this price and only receive about 7\% commission on MAP sales.

How do you depreciate selling furniture?

Just like a new car, furniture loses value as soon as it leaves the store. Consequently, by depreciating furniture by 20 percent per year for four years, and 5 percent for each of the next four years, you can justify a reasonable fair market value of most furniture.

How much does it cost to build a wood furniture?

But that average price can be deceiving as costs range $200 to $12,000. The largest factors determining price are wood species, design, size, build quality and warranty. Obviously, the larger a piece is the more material and labor goes into its creation. More intricate designs and higher quality of craftsmanship affect labor cost.
